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Worcester Foregate Street to Barnes Bridge start from as little as £13.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Worcester Foregate Street to Barnes Bridge start from £39.20 one way, or £52.70 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Worcester Foregate Street to Barnes Bridge are available for £55.90 one way, or £60.20 return

Facilities and Amenities at Worcester Foregate Street

Worcester Foregate Street station is well-equipped to cater to the needs of every traveler. The ticket office is open from 6:10 AM to 7:00 PM on weekdays and Saturdays, while the doors open slightly later on Sundays, from 9:00 AM to 4:45 PM. Ticket machines are available for those who prefer a quick, self-service option, and these are accessible for all passengers. Whether you bought your tickets online or are purchasing them on the spot, you'll find the process straightforward.

The station ensures accessibility is prioritized, featuring step-free access to all platforms, making life easier for those with reduced mobility. Assistance can be arranged for passengers needing additional support, and help is readily available during operating hours. Waiting rooms, accessible toilets, and seating areas make waiting for your train comfortable and stress-free.

Safety is also a top concern at the station, with CCTV coverage to provide peace of mind for all travelers. Additionally, while the station doesn't offer luggage storage, it does have a secure and supportive environment for visitors.

Facilities and Accessibility at Barnes Bridge

While it's important to note that Barnes Bridge does not have a ticket office, it compensates with convenient ticket machines, perfect for collecting tickets bought online. Accessibility is a priority, with all South Western Railway ticket machines accommodating Disabled Persons Railcard discounts. However, the station's step-free category C status means steps are present, although a ramp is available on Platform 1.

For those seeking assistance, help points are installed to guide you. Unfortunately, there’s no staff assistance on-site, but the staff onboard South Western Railway trains are ready to help. Luggage facilities are minimal, with no storage or special waiting rooms. Yet, there is a seating area for those waiting for their next train. Surprisingly, you won't find refreshments or shops at the station, making a café visit in the nearby Barnes area a delightful alternative.
